DHCP Option 82
Option that allows to inform DHCP server about DHCP relay and port of incoming
request.
By default, the switch with DHCP snooping function enabled identifies and drops
all DHCP requests with Option 82 if they were received via untrusted port.
UDP relay
Broadcast UDP traffic forwarding to the specified IP address.
DHCP server functions
DHCP server performs centralized management of network addresses and
corresponding configuration parameters and automatically provides them to
subscribers.
IP Source Address Guard
Switch function restricts IP traffic and filters it according to the match table from
DHCP snooping binding database and static configured IP addresses. This function
allows to prevent IP address spoofing.
Dynamic ARP Inspection
(Protection)
Switch function is designed for protection from ARP based attacks. The switch
checks if the IP address in the body of received ARP packet on trusted port
matches the IP address of the sender.
If these addresses do not match, the switch drops this packet.
L2 – L3 – L4 ACL (Access
Control List)
Using information contained in headers of level 2, 3 ,4, the administrator can
configure rules for processing or dropping packets.
Time-Based ACL
Allows to configure the timeperiod for ACL operation.
Blocked ports support
Main function of blocking is to improve the network security; access to the switch
port will be granted only to those devices, whose MAC addresses have been
assigned for this port.
Port-based
authentication (IEEE
802.1x)
IEEE 802.1x authentication mechanism manages access to resources through the
external server. Authorized users will gain access to the selected network
resources.

Switch control functions
Table 2.7 — Switch control functions
Configuration file
download and upload
Device parameters are saved into the configuration file that contains configuration
data for the specific device ports as well as for the whole system.
Trivial File Transfer
Protocol
TFTP protocol is used for file read and write operations. Protocol is based on UDP.
MES3000 devices are able to download and transfer configuration files and
firmware images via this protocol.
SCP (Secure Copy
protocol)
SCP is used for file read and write operations. Protocol is based on SSH network
protocol.
Devices are able to download and transfer configuration files and firmware images
via this protocol.
Remote monitoring
(RMON)
Remote monitoring (RMON)—extension of SNMP, that performs the monitoring of
computer networks. Compatible devices gather diagnostics data using the
network management station. RMON is the standard MIB database that contains
actual and historic MAC level statistics and control objects providing real-time
data.
